On Fri, 9 Jun 2006, Edward Chapin wrote:
> Try this version of the test file where I try mapping the QUALITY component
> as a _DOUBLE. Although it seems to work the hdsShow gave a strange output
> indicating some sort of problem:
>
> [echapin@bends test]$ ./ndf_ctest
> Both NDFs open
> /home/echapin/star-build/test/ndf_test.sdf, disp=[K], mode=[U], refcnt=1,
> 64-bit=[N]
> /home/echapin/star-build/test/frame.sdf, disp=[K], mode=[R], refcnt=1,
> 64-bit=[N]
> Output NDF open
> /home/echapin/star-build/test/ndf_test.sdf, disp=[K], mode=[U], refcnt=1,
> 64-bit=[N]
> /home/echapin/star-build/test/t7e92.sdf, disp=[D], mode=[U], refcnt=1,
> 64-bit=[N]
> Both NDFs closed
> /home/echapin/star-build/test/t7e92.sdf, disp=[D], mode=[U], refcnt=1,
> 64-bit=[N] ^^^^^^^^^
Hi Ed,
that's not so strange. Yes the temporary file is where NDF is storing the
_DOUBLE version of the quality array, but, that file is re-used by NDF for
any other temporary space it requires, so it will be retained until the
program exits.
Cheers,
Peter.
|